
Implementation of Stack in JavaScript - GeeksforGeeks
Feb 11, 2025 · A stack is a linear data structure that allows operations to be performed at one end, called the top. The two primary operations are: Push: Adds an element to the top of the stack. Pop: Removes and returns the top element from the stack. Extreme Conditions in a Stack. Stack Underflow:
JavaScript Program to Implement a Stack
In the above program, the Stack class is created to implement the stack data structure. The class methods like add() , remove() , peek() , isEmpty() , size() , clear() are implemented. An object stack is created using a new operator and various methods are accessed through the object.
How do you implement a Stack and a Queue in JavaScript?
What is the best way to implement a Stack and a Queue in JavaScript? I'm looking to do the shunting-yard algorithm and I'm going to need these data-structures.
How to implement a stack in vanilla JavaScript and ES6
Dec 2, 2018 · We are going to implement a stack with a JavaScript array which has inbuilt methods like push and pop. Making the properties and methods private with closure and IIFE (Immediately Invoked Function Expression). Stack using ES6. Stack using ES6 WeakMap.
Implementing Javascript Stack Using an Array - JavaScript Tutorial
In this tutorial, you will learn how to implement the JavaScript stack data structure using the array push and pop methods.
Stacks in JavaScript: A Simple Guide | by devtalib | Medium
Jan 22, 2024 · In JavaScript, a stack is usually made using an array. Let’s look at a simple example: Imagine you’re making a stack for numbers. Here’s how you can do it: return "Oops, the stack is...
How to implement Stack data structure in JavaScript
Dec 20, 2022 · In this article, you will see how to implement a stack in JavaScript using an array. We’ll also discuss some common applications of stacks and the various ways in which you can use them in your code.
Understanding Stack Data Structure: A Step-by-Step Guide to ...
Oct 8, 2024 · What is a Stack? A Stack is a linear data structure that follows the Last In, First Out (LIFO) principle. This means that the last element added to the stack will be the first one to be removed. Think of it like a stack of books: you can only add or remove books from the top of the stack. Pros and Cons of Using Stack
How to Implement a Stack in JavaScript – TheLinuxCode
Dec 28, 2024 · In this comprehensive 4-part guide, you‘ll gain an expert-level understanding of stacks in JavaScript – from theory to real-world practice! Before we dive into code, let‘s build some context on where stacks pop up in the applications we use every day: 1. Browser History – Ever click the back button?
Implementing Stack in JavaScript | Matrixread
Feb 7, 2025 · I have implemented the JavaScript code for a stack data structure using classes. But why classes? Why not use an array, which is simple, as arrays in JS have inbuilt methods like push and pop?
- Some results have been removed